Chicago Erupts in Color and Pride: A Glimpse into the 2025 Mexican Independence Day Extravaganza

Chicago came alive with an explosion of color, music, and unwavering national pride as the city celebrated Mexican Independence Day in 2025. From vibrant parades to heartfelt cultural performances, the spirit of 'Viva México!' resonated through every corner, drawing thousands to partake in one of the year's most anticipated cultural spectacles.

The festivities commenced with an electrifying energy, particularly in neighborhoods like Little Village, which transformed into a grand tapestry of red, white, and green.

Streets buzzed with anticipation as families donned traditional charro suits, elaborate embroidered dresses, and patriotic attire, eagerly awaiting the iconic parade. Floats adorned with intricate designs, symbolizing Mexico's rich history and diverse regions, glided past, met with thunderous applause and cheers.

Mariachi bands filled the air with their soulful trumpets and guitars, their melodies intertwining with the rhythmic beats of traditional folk dancers.

Ballet Folklórico groups, with their swirling skirts and intricate footwork, captivated audiences, showcasing the beauty and complexity of regional Mexican dances. The infectious joy was palpable, as spectators clapped along, sang, and danced spontaneously, creating a massive street party that celebrated heritage and unity.

Food vendors lined the routes, offering an irresistible array of authentic Mexican cuisine, from savory tacos al pastor and esquites to sweet churros and aguas frescas, adding a delicious dimension to the sensory feast.

Generations gathered, sharing stories, laughter, and the profound sense of belonging that defines this cherished holiday. Children, with faces painted in the colors of the Mexican flag, waved miniature banners, embodying the future of this vibrant cultural legacy.

The emotional climax for many was the reenactment of the 'Grito de Dolores,' the cry for independence that ignited a nation.

As community leaders and dignitaries echoed Father Miguel Hidalgo's historic call, a unified chorus of 'Viva México!' erupted from the crowds, a powerful affirmation of identity, resilience, and the enduring spirit of the Mexican people. This moment served as a poignant reminder of the sacrifices made for freedom and the cultural richness that continues to thrive.

Chicago's 2025 Mexican Independence Day celebrations were more than just a series of events; they were a profound testament to the strength of community, the beauty of cultural expression, and the enduring pride that binds a people to their roots.

It was a day where every beat of a drum, every shared smile, and every shout of 'Viva México!' painted a vivid picture of a city embracing its diverse soul.
